This episode of 'Sitting with Sean' is a riveting conversation with Dr. Robb Kelly, a neuroscientist and recovered alcoholic, who challenges the misconception that addiction is all about the substance. Dr. Robb shares his gripping life story, from childhood trauma and homelessness to becoming a renowned expert on addiction and brain-based healing.
He breaks down the neuroscience of alcoholism, explaining why willpower alone often fails, and highlights how trauma, not alcohol, is the true driver of relapse. Sean and Dr. Robb engage in a candid discussion about the unique nature of alcoholism compared to other addictions, shedding light on the role of the hypothalamus and the brain's wiring in addiction. Dr. Robb's personal journey underscores the importance of addressing underlying traumas to achieve lasting recovery.
His approach is refreshingly holistic, focusing on mindset change and natural healing methods rather than relying solely on medication.
